PUBLIC NOTICE. A T the request of settlers, Messrs } lx- Morgan and Newton desire to intimate that they have decided to tun their launches bo and from Kinobaku when ever required. Tbe day of regular running will be Wednesday, arriving at Kinobaka about high water, end thence returning. When tide is high in morning and evening five or more passengers oan secure return passages the earns day at ordinary fores. A launch will meet every steamer, and goods and cargo addressed care of above will be promptly delivered. Should sufficient support be forthcoming, tbe service will be altered to tri-weekly.
